When is compensation possible, cases and EC Regulation 261/2004

If you have had a negative experience during a flight with Ryanair, such as a cancellation, a delay of more than 3 hours, or overbooking, you should know that you may be entitled to monetary compensation under EC Regulation 261/2004. According to this regulation, the airline is obliged to provide compensation to passengers in specific cases such as those mentioned, however there are exceptions such as adverse weather conditions or employee strikes. To find out whether you are entitled to compensation for your flight with Ryanair, it is important to provide all the details of your case to Trouble Flight for an accurate assessment of the situation.

Find out how to get compensation for cancelled or delayed flights with Ryanair:

Cancelled flight: if the cancellation of your Ryanair flight was not communicated with at least 14 days notice.

Delayed flight: if your Ryanair flight arrived at least 3 hours later than the scheduled time.

Overbooking: if you were denied boarding because your Ryanair flight was overbooked.

In both cases, you may be entitled to financial compensation depending on the distance of the air route. These rights are laid down in EC Regulation 261/2004, which protects passengers in the event of airline disruptions such as those mentioned.

How much Ryanair compensation is

If you have suffered a negative experience during a flight with Ryanair, such as a cancellation, significant delay or overbooking, know that you may be entitled to compensation under EC Regulation 261/2004. This regulation establishes the rights of passengers in specific cases such as those mentioned and the airline is obliged to provide compensation. The amount of compensation depends on the distance of the flight; for flights within 1,500 kilometres, the compensation is €250. For flights between 1,500 and 3,500 kilometres, the compensation is €400. Finally, for flights over 3,500 kilometres, the compensation is € 600. However, if you incurred extra costs due to the cancelled or delayed flight, such as hotel accommodation or car rental, you can claim reimbursement of these costs.

When are you not entitled to compensation?

There are certain circumstances in which Ryanair may not be obliged to provide compensation for cancelled or delayed flights. For example:

Force majeure events, such as extreme weather conditions or strikes by employees not affiliated with the airline

Security problems preventing the flight from departing or landing safely

Government decisions or problems with airport infrastructure preventing the flight from departing or landing

To be entitled to compensation, it is important that the flight cancellation or delay was caused directly by Ryanair and not by events beyond its control.

How to obtain compensation with Trouble Flight for a cancelled or delayed Ryanair flight

To obtain compensation for a cancelled or delayed flight with Ryanair, you need to follow a few steps:

Keep all documentation relating to the flight, such as your ticket or booking confirmation, boarding pass and any receipts and invoices for extra expenses incurred.

Complete a claim form on the airline's web platform or on a specialised flight compensation website.

Provide detailed information about the flight and the inefficiency suffered, attaching the requested documentation.

Wait for the claim to be assessed.

If your request is accepted, you will receive compensation for the cancelled or delayed flight.
